Just to clarify .... this from the guidance from the DIBP For points to be awarded as a skilled employment you must first meet the indicative skill level for your nominated occupation. In the case of the occupation I am applying for this is a completion of a degree and at least one years post qualification employment which is highly relevant to the nominated occupation. Only then can I start counting my period of employment to get 36 months and claim 5 points. So I have to have got my degree done one years employment.. then start counting the 36 months so from getting my degree four years employment before I can claim 5 points.
